最新文章列表

【Do家】通过pmap命令解读jvm内存占用情况

1、执行Linux的pmap命令,采集到如下数据: # pmap -x 87|more 87: /usr/local/java/jre/bin/java -Djava.util.logging.config.file=/usr/local/tomcat/conf/logging.properties -Djava.util.logging.manager=org.apache.juli.ClassL ...
can_do 评论(0) 有1560人浏览 2021-05-22 15:48

496 Next Greater Element I

You are given two arrays (without duplicates) nums1 and nums2 where nums1’s elements are subset of nums2. Find all the next greater numbers for nums1's elements in the corresponding places of nums2. T ...
KickCode 评论(0) 有271人浏览 2019-11-14 13:50

Node.js中如何捕捉当前堆栈?

一、捕捉堆栈的时机 Node.js中捕捉堆栈只有在new Error()时会进行自动捕捉。初始化Error实例时调用Error.captureStackTrace(this),为实例捕捉堆栈并格式化成字 ...
teddwen 评论(0) 有624人浏览 2019-08-19 12:40

JVM指令分析实例五(操作数栈)

本篇为《JVM指令分析实例》的第五篇,相关实例均使用Oracle JDK 1.8编译,并使用javap生成字节码指令清单。 前几篇传送门: JVM指令分析实例一(常量、局部变量、for循环) JVM指令分析实例二(算术运算、常量池、控制结构) JVM指令分析实例三(方法调用、类实例) JVM指令分析实例四(数组、switch)
zhanjia 评论(0) 有2282人浏览 2018-10-14 23:29

使用栈检测括号是否成对出现

package stack; import java.util.Stack; /** * Created by Lanxiaowei * Craated on 2016/12/11 14:13 * 检测括号是否成对出现 * 可以将检测到左括号抽象成入栈操作,检测到右括号抽象成出栈操作, * 左右括号成对出现刚好可以抽象成入栈出栈操作,也就是说只要最后 * 栈为空 ...
lxwt909 评论(0) 有1994人浏览 2016-12-12 02:12

使用栈计算表达式值

package stack; import java.util.Stack; /** * Created by Lanxiaowei * Craated on 2016/12/11 17:29 * 使用栈计算表达式值 */ public class EvaluateExpression { public static void main(String[] ...
lxwt909 评论(0) 有1295人浏览 2016-12-12 02:08

Java实现一个简单的栈

栈我们可以理解为一个箱子,先放进去的东西在最下面,所以是一个先进后出的原则。下面我们看看一个简单的Demo。   package com.tu.test.stack;   public class Node { int data; Node pre;//previous Node   public Node(int data){ this.data = data; } } ...
wuhoujian322 评论(0) 有600人浏览 2016-09-02 11:46

java内存深入学习(一)JVM学习笔记

转载请注明出处:http://mingnianshimanian.iteye.com/admin/blogs/2321634   本文主要和大家一起分享学习关于Java内存方面的知识,主要学习java虚拟机,内存分配 ...
mingnianshimanian 评论(1) 有1579人浏览 2016-09-01 10:39

JAVA中Stack和Heap的区别

1.Java中对象都是分配在heap(堆)中。从heap中分配内存所消耗的时间远远大于从stack产生存储空间所需的时间。  (1)每个应用程序运行时,都有属于自己的 ...
iTommy 评论(1) 有789人浏览 2016-04-06 23:03

Java集合框架学习总结

《Java集合框架学习总结》 以下介绍经常使用的集合类,这里不介绍集合类的使用方法,只介绍每个集合类的用途和特点,然后通过比较相关集合类的 ...
Alex_hyts 评论(0) 有486人浏览 2016-03-23 23:13

Java中队列FIFO(First-In-First-Out),栈LIFO(Last-In-First-Out)的实现

Deque接口定义了QUEUE(First-In-First-Out)的功能,同时也定义了Stack(Last-In-First-Out)的功能。 java.util.Deque<E> A linear collection that supports element insertion and removal at both ends. The name deque is short ...
darrenzhu 评论(0) 有3643人浏览 2016-03-17 10:44

利用数组实现栈的操作

public class MyStack { private static int length=10; private String[] i=new String[length]; private int count=0; public static void main(String[] args) { MyStack mystack=new MyStack(); ...
qq_24665727 评论(0) 有394人浏览 2016-02-26 19:53

利用数组实现栈的操作

public class MyStack { private static int length=10; private String[] i=new String[length]; private int count=0; public static void main(String[] args) { MyStack mystack=new MyStack(); ...
qq_24665727 评论(0) 有406人浏览 2016-02-26 19:51

Binary Search Tree Iterator

Implement an iterator over a binary search tree (BST). Your iterator will be initialized with the root node of a BST. Calling next() will return the next smallest number in the BST. Note: next() and ...
KickCode 评论(0) 有622人浏览 2016-02-17 02:03

Stack 表达式计算

package com.citi.ww03140.ds.exp; import java.util.HashMap; import java.util.Stack; /* 3. 后缀表达式 后缀表达式也称为逆波兰式(Reverse Polish Notation, RPN),更加广为人知一些,和前缀表达式刚好相反,是将操作符号放置于操作数之后,比如2 + 3 * (5 - 1)用逆波兰式来表示则 ...
Wangwei86609 评论(0) 有879人浏览 2015-12-15 17:26

Stack栈之四则运算(取需)

package Lanwei_20150615Stack_Operate; import java.util.Stack; /** * 利用栈,进行四则运算的类 用两个栈来实现算符优先,一个栈用来保存需要计算的数据numStack,一个用来保存计算优先符priStack * * 基本算法实现思路为:用当前取得的运算符与priStack栈顶运算符比较优先级:若高于,则因为会 ...
HNUlanwei 评论(0) 有1532人浏览 2015-06-15 23:16

[转]Java中的堆和栈

当一个人开始学习Java或者其他编程语言的时候,会接触到堆和栈,由于一开始没有明确清晰的说明解释,很多人会产生很多疑问,什么是堆,什么是栈,堆和栈有什么区别?更糟糕的是,Java中存在栈这样一个后进先出(Last In First Out)的顺序的数据结构,这就是java.util.Stack。这种情况下,不免让很多人更加费解前面的问题。事实上,堆和栈都是内存中的一部分,有着不同的作用,而且一个 ...
hejiajunsh 评论(0) 有801人浏览 2015-04-10 10:54

图形报表echarts的使用2--柱状图

************原理及功能请参照图形报表echarts的使用1--折线图************ 目标:生成上下堆积显示的柱状图。以0为水平分割线, 主要是stack的配置,属性 ...
跃笔书辉 评论(0) 有1100人浏览 2015-03-26 09:16

Java SE: How to iterate Stack

How to iterate a stack in Java?     1> Pitfall: Using iterator to iterate Stack @Test public void iterateTest() { Stack<String> stack = new Stack<String>(); stack.push(&qu ...
DavyJones2010 评论(0) 有502人浏览 2014-09-02 22:03

遍历Collection

一、Map的遍历 import java.util.HashMap; import java.util.Iterator; import java.util.Map; /** * Map的遍历,这个遍历比较特殊,有技巧 * * @author leizhimin 2009-7-22 15:15:34 */ public class TestMap { ...
Kent_Mu 评论(0) 有1011人浏览 2014-07-29 13:37

最近博客热门TAG

Java(141747) C(73651) C++(68608) SQL(64571) C#(59609) XML(59133) HTML(59043) JavaScript(54918) .net(54785) Web(54513) 工作(54116) Linux(50906) Oracle(49876) 应用服务器(43288) Spring(40812) 编程(39454) Windows(39381) JSP(37542) MySQL(37268) 数据结构(36423)

博客人气排行榜

    博客电子书下载排行

      >>浏览更多下载

      相关资讯

      相关讨论

      Global site tag (gtag.js) - Google Analytics